Colombia. Two invitations remain in force for interested parties to submit proposals for television content in documentary format for Señal Colombia Sistema de Medios Públicos. These are the thematic miniseries "Media, conflict and peace" and two projects of the regional miniseries "Colombia from within".
Colombia from within
Through the miniseries, Señal Colombia seeks documentary projects that tell stories from all over the country, which complement the great regional series "Colombia from within", which has been carried out since 2009. The channel currently has 120 episodes, produced in Magdalena, Atlántico, Santander, Tolima, Huila, Eje Cafetero, Valle del Cauca, Cauca and Nariño.
This is the seventh version of the open invitation of regional miniseries that will have ten new chapters, which will account for the panorama of some regions of the country from the perspective and narratives of each place.
For this opportunity, the call consists of two projects for television, each made up of five chapters of 25 minutes, which can be seen independently, but at the same time are articulated with the series, thanks to the fact that they must revolve around the following themes: Sports, Cultural and artistic production, Ecology and environment, Identity and territory and Contemporary problems.
The two projects to be awarded are aimed at production houses domiciled in departments where no regional miniseries have been made. With this, the channel fulfills the objective of promoting the development and production of content for television throughout the country. In that sense, neither can producer houses of the Capital District participate.

Media, conflict and peace
The second call seeks to make known, in an entertaining, analytical and innovative way, the role that the media have played in the coverage of the armed conflict and the different negotiations and peace processes that Colombia has had in its history. It seeks to offer the viewer analytical tools to understand the complexity of our reality and the importance that the media have in the perception of citizens and in the construction of peace scenarios.
This documentary project is composed of a miniseries of three chapters of 25 minutes, and a unit of 72 minutes, which brings together the contents of the chapters.
